Explosion rocks China's Tianjin city, 50 injured

At least 50 people were injured in an explosion in China's Tianjin city late Wednesday.
The blast occurred around 11.30 p.m., Xinhua news agency reported.
The locals said flame lit up the sky and a blast with a big noise blew up dust dozens of metres high. The explosion also shattered glass windows.
Li Jing, a woman who lives a few metres from the explosion site, said she saw the wounded being sent to hospitals.
